    Question avarage weights for 2 to 3 year old Ball Pythons?

    Im still new to the Ball Python world. I have had my 2 for almost a year now. I want to know if there weights are normal for there age.

    Male
    2 to 3 years old
    almost 3 feet (give or take some inches)
    806 Gr.

    Female
    2 years
    almost 3 feet (again give or take some)
    812 Gr.

    I just weighed them both today and it seems as if they both gained alot but I dont know if it is to much or to little.

    Thanks.

    Re: avarage weights for 2 to 3 year old Ball Pythons?

    weights can vary alot, 800-1200 grams is average for a male. i've seen alot bigger and smaller. females do tend to be larger than males, but they vary also. i've seen them from 1200 grams all the way up to 3000 grams around 2-3 yrs. old.

    Re: avarage weights for 2 to 3 year old Ball Pythons?

    that's hard to say withouy seeing them or knowing their exact age and care history. if they are eating the proper size rodent weekly, i wouldn't worry. for the most part i think that cb balls are probably too well fed and bigger than the average wild caught ones i see come in. of course i could say that for just about any "pet" that we keep!

    Re: avarage weights for 2 to 3 year old Ball Pythons?

    Quote Originally Posted by jessie_k_pythons
    Here is another $1000 question LOL How fast do they grow(as in lingth) if fed once a week with the proper amount of food?
    It all depends on them ... every ball python is different ... that's just the DAGGER about working with live creatures that can't be programmed like a computer ... some gain 100 grams a month, others gain 100 grams a year ... there are no short cuts ... they're breedable when they're breedable.
